#4d9844 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4d9844 is composed of 30.2% red, 59.6%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.3%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 113.6 degrees, a saturation of 38.2% and a lightness of 43.1%. #4d9844 color hex could be obtained by blending #9aff88 with #003100.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

Shades and Tints of #4d9844

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010301 is the darkest color, while #f5faf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d9844

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#687666 is the less saturated color, while #18dc00 is the most saturated one.
